The era of political victimization is over-TESCON

Member of Parliament for Subin, Mr. Isaac Osei says the NPP smells victory in 2012 because “the NDC has woefully disappointed Ghanaians who would not renew their mandate come 2012”. He was speaking at a ceremony organized by the Tertiary Education Students’ Congress (TESCON), on the Nyankpala campus of the UDS, to woo fresh students to the NPP and encourage continuing students to eschew cowardice and remain committed foot soldiers of the party. Mr Osei commented on the parliamentary bye-elections at Chereponi, claiming the NDC is doing what he termed: “A face saving campaign,” but would still be defeated and called on the ruling party not to indulge in acts that would lead to violence since politics is not meant to divide the people. Speaking at the ceremony, the president of the University for Development Studies (UDS) New Patriotic Party (NPP) branch of (TESCON), Mr Emmanuel Tetteh, also called on the youth to openly associate themselves with the political parties of their choice. According to him, the era of political victimization against people who associate themselves with some political parties is over and stressed the need for student leaders and the youth to remain committed to the NPP for electoral victory in 2012. He said they should not be swayed by any politician who would want to use money to buy their principles. Some bigwigs of the NPP, including Professor Frempong Boateng and Mr Kwabena Adjapong who graced the occasion commended the student leaders for holding the NPP flag high in “a no go area”. Mr Adjapong, previous spokesperson to former President John Agyekum Kufuor, called for unity within the NPP to ensure that power does not elude the party in 2012. He noted that what mainly led to the party’s loss of power was complacency, adding, “This time we are going to march the NDC booth for booth to ensure that our people would not be intimidated.” Mr Adjapong said Members of the Kufuor administration were clean saying: “Eight months down the line the current government has not been able to find anybody in the NPP regime corrupt.” Source: GNA
